Queensbury Academy is an 11-18 co-educational comprehensive academy, with a growing Sixth Form. The school is situated on a pleasant site at the foot of Dunstable Downs, South Bedfordshire.
Queensbury is the school of choice in Dunstable and has been oversubscribed for the past four years. Its growing Sixth Form has expanded by 25% in the past year thanks to the quality of teaching and the range of courses on offer.
